Another eSports live event has been canceled in light of COVID-19 concerns, this time its the One Esports Singapore Major 2020. This DOTA2 event is from PGL and has a one million dollar prize pool. It was originally planned for June 20-28 in Singapore. This follows Valve’s cancellation of The International 10 Tournament that was planned for August. OESM will likely be back at the same time next year.
